Supplies Needed
- Any yarn
- Crochet hook recommended for your yarn
Yarn Colors
- A (Navy)
- B (Mustard)
Abbreviations
- USA Terminology (UK Translation)
- ch – Chain
- dc – Double crochet
- 3dc – 3 dc in 1 space (increase)
- sc – Single crochet
- V-st – V-Stitch (dc, ch, dc)
Notes
Do not fasten off colors, carry the unworked color to the end of the rows.
Row Instructions
Row 1
Use color A (Navy)
- ch multiples of 3 for desired length
- ch 2 more then start in 2nd ch from the hook
- (sc, ch 2 & skip 2) repeat until 3 chains remaining
- sc in last ch
Row 2
Change to color B (Mustard)
- ch 2 & turn
- 3dc in first ch space
- (ch, 3dc in ch space) Repeat to end of row
- Change to color A (Navy) & dc in last st
Row 3
Continue with color A (Navy)
- ch & turn, work over previous row & into the row before
- (V-st into sc, ch) Repeat to last 3dc cluster
- dc in last st
Row 4
Continue with color A (Navy)
- ch 2 & turn
- dc in first stitch
- Change to color B (Mustard)
- (ch, 3dc in V-st) Repeat to last V-st
- Change to color A (Navy)
- ch, dc in last st
Row 5
Continue with color A (Navy)
- ch & turn, work over previous row & into the row before
- (V-st into ch space, ch) Repeat to end
Row 6
Change to color B (Mustard)
- ch 2 & turn
- 3dc in first V-st
- (ch, 3dc in V-st) Repeat to end of row
- Change to color A (Navy) & dc in last st
Row 7
Continue with color A (Navy)
- ch & turn, work over previous row & into the row before
- (V-st into ch space, ch) Repeat to last cluster
- dc in last st
Row 8+
Repeat Rows 4 – 7 until you reach the desired size.
Fasten off & weave in ends.
